:root{--white:#FFF;--background:#ffffff;--primary-color:#722ED1;--primary-btn-active-color:#6729BC;--primary-color-01:#EFE8FF;--primary-color-02:#DACDFF;--secondary-color:#A571FF;--error-color:#F54222;--warning-color:#FFA940;--success-color:#52C41A;--text-primary-color:#1E1B39;--text-normal-color:#474464;--text-secondary-color:#9492A4;--gutter-line-color:#E8E7E9;--bg-color:#F8F8FC;--course-bg-color:#FFFFFF;--sidebar-bg-color:#F8F8FC;--function-bg-color:#FFFFFF;--light-gray-color:#B3B1C2;--normal-btn-active-color:#F0EAFF;--btn-hover-color:#EEECF9;--ai-replay-bg:#EAEEFE;--header-nav-bg:#F3F2FF;--link-color:#4E69FF;--modal-mask-bg-color:rgba(0,0,0,0.50);&.dark{--background:#0a0a0a;--primary-color:#8B47EA;--primary-btn-active-color:#7D40D3;--primary-color-01:#312B39;--primary-color-02:#3F235D;--secondary-color:#8851E8;--error-color:#E84749;--warning-color:#C87115;--success-color:#49AA19;--text-primary-color:#FDFCFF;--text-normal-color:#CACBDB;--text-secondary-color:#AFB1D0;--gutter-line-color:#3A3A3A;--bg-color:#141414;--course-bg-color:#0C0C0C;--sidebar-bg-color:#201F23;--function-bg-color:#363143;--light-gray-color:#C7C6CE;--normal-btn-active-color:#27212F;--btn-hover-color:#FFFFFF;--ai-replay-bg:#2E2D3E;--header-nav-bg:#242328;--link-color:#5B79FF}}body,html{max-width:100vw;background-color:var(--background)}body{font-family:-apple-system,BlinkMacSystemFont,Segoe UI,Roboto,Helvetica Neue,Arial,Noto Sans,sans-serif,Apple Color Emoji,Segoe UI Emoji,Segoe UI Symbol,Noto Color Emoji;-webkit-font-smoothing:antialiased;-moz-osx-font-smoothing:grayscale}*,body{margin:0;padding:0}*{box-sizing:border-box;transition:background-color 1s cubic-bezier(.075,.82,.165,1)}a{color:inherit;text-decoration:none}::-webkit-scrollbar{background-color:initial;width:8px}::-webkit-scrollbar-thumb{background-color:#80808080;min-height:52px;border-radius:4px;cursor:pointer}@media (prefers-color-scheme:dark){html{color-scheme:dark}}[data-markdown] li{list-style-position:inside}[data-markdown] ol li p,[data-markdown] ul li p{display:inline}[data-markdown] h1,[data-markdown] h2,[data-markdown] h3{font-size:14px}.ant-btn{font-size:16px!important;font-weight:500!important;padding:8px 16px!important}